Paul Merson disagrees with two pundits over Chelsea vs Man City score prediction

TV pundit Paul Merson is tipping Chelsea to follow up their impressive win over Tottenham with a point against Pep Guardiola and his treble-winners on Sunday afternoon - but his contemporaries are backing Manchester City to continue their pursuit for a fourth straight title with victory.

Chelsea were 4-1 winners against Tottenham in their latest Premier League game after the north Londoners were reduced to 10 men in a feisty cross-capital match. City, meanwhile, were relentless in gunning down Bournemouth as Jeremy Doku scored and helped himself to four assists in a 6-1 verdict.

It will be a step up for Guardiola and his players at Stamford Bridge on Sunday afternoon. Here is how the pundits including Merson see that meeting playing out.

I was bullish last week when I said Chelsea were going to beat Tottenham. I said that because Chelsea like teams coming at them. I think there'll be some outstanding battles all over the pitch.

Chelsea will cause City problems and vice versa. I don't see the Blues winning this one.

That's only because Manchester City have so many game-changers. They are spoilt for choice. I don't see how any team will finish above them. I'm hoping Chelsea get a draw.

Score prediction: Chelsea 1-1 Manchester City

The result really depends on how City play rather than what Chelsea try to do. Guardiola's side have a few injuries to contend with, but it doesn't really make much difference who comes in or out of their team.

Their squad is just so strong. Guardiola also has a nice problem in terms of who to pick on the left, Jeremy Doku or Jack Grealish. You never know with Pep.
